Since 1905,
Ottella wines from Lugana, Italy have been winning awards. Their Ottella Le
Creete Lugana DOC 2021 received
92 points from Wine Spectator and is a crisp, white wine with luscious
pineapple and grapefruit notes on the nose, and intense minerality from the
white clay of the terroir. This is a wonderful wine to enjoy on its own or to
pair with a variety of food. We paired it with pasta as well as with seafood,
and the wine was delicious. Ottella Le Creete Lugana DOC 2021 is
imported by Vias Imports, Ltd. Salud!

The
Medici family-owned winery has been making high-quality Lambrusco wines
since 1890 and their Medici Ermete Concerto Organic Reggiano Lambrusco
is the world's first single vineyard vintage Lambrusco. Interesting to note
is that the Medici family has been farmed sustainably for decades, and their
Concerto is now farmed organically. Their Medici Ermete Concerto Organic Reggiano
Lambrusco DOC 2020 is a delicious,
dry red semi-sparkling wine at natural fermentation that is "green certified"
and has achieved 93 points from the Sommelier Journal. Need we say more?
Cheers!

Benvenuto
Brunello 2022 held in late February 2022 in New York City
was a celebration of the "2022 Release of New Vintages" - Brunello di
Montalcino 2017, Brunello di Montalcino Riserva 2016, and
Rosso di Montalcino 2020. Fifty-three wineries presented an
impressive selection of 156 wines available for tasting. During an informative
(and very tasty) 3-hour presentation, we learned more about the nuances of what
makes Montalcino such a special wine region.
